Damian Kulig (born June 23, 1987) is a Polish professional basketball player for Banvit of the Turkish Basketball Super League. He also represents the Polish national team internationally. Standing at 6 ft 9 in (2.06 m), he plays at the power forward position.
On March 22, 2012, Kulig moved from Poznań to sign with the Polish team Turów Zgorzelec util the end of 2011–12 season. In May 2012, the club extended contract with him for one more season.
In 2014–15 season, Kulig played in the Euroleague for the first time in his career. Over 10 games, he led his team with 15.2 points, also having 5.5 rebounds and 1.5 assists per game. However, Turów Zgorzelec was eliminated in the first phase of the competition, being last in the Group C with 1–9 score. On April 29, 2015, Kulig won the PLK Most Valuable Player Award. Turów Zgorzelec finished the season in 2nd place of the Polish League, after 4–2 loss to Zielona Góra in the final series.
On June 11, 2015, he signed a contract with the Turkish team Trabzonspor.
On July 8, 2016, he signed with Banvit.
Kulig represented Poland at the 2015 EuroBasket. Over 6 tournament games, he averaged 6.7 points and 5.7 rebounds on 45.2 shooting from the field.
